What is the difference between storm windows and impact windows?

Impact windows are permanently installed, high-performance replacements for standard windows, engineered with laminated glass to resist extreme wind and direct projectile impacts. They offer continuous benefits like energy efficiency and sound reduction. Storm windows are typically temporary additions, installed over existing windows before a storm, offering a less durable level of protection against wind and rain but not direct impact. For long-term security and resilience against severe weather events common in areas like Davenport, impact windows are the more effective and reliable solution.

What is an impact window and how does it function?

An impact window is a specially designed window system featuring laminated glass. This construction involves bonding two panes of glass together with a strong, resilient interlayer, commonly made of polyvinyl butyral (PVB) or ionoplast. When subjected to impact, such as from windborne debris during a storm, the glass is designed to crack but remain adhered to the interlayer, preventing a breach into the building's interior. This containment is critical for maintaining the structural integrity of the building envelope under extreme pressure. The robust frame, often reinforced, further enhances the window's resistance to wind forces and impacts.

Which are the best impact windows for hurricane protection in Davenport?

The best impact windows for hurricane protection in Davenport are those certified to meet rigorous testing standards, such as those outlined by ASTM (E1886/E1996) and often referencing Miami-Dade County standards. Key features to look for include high Design Pressure (DP) ratings, indicating resistance to wind pressure, and robust laminated glass interlayers like PVB or SGP. Frame materials, such as reinforced vinyl or extruded aluminum, also play a crucial role in overall strength. Reputable manufacturers offer various product lines that meet these criteria. Professionals can guide you to the most suitable options based on your property's specific exposure and local building requirements.
